As of September 2026, Cypress Trace Condo in Coral Springs, FL has 6 homes for sale, asking from $149,900 to $210,000 (median $184,950). Over the 12 months ending 2026-09-12, 3 recorded sales closed at a median of $180,000, $225 per square foot, a median 166 days on market, sellers accepting 90% of original asking (+7% versus the prior year). Homes listed or recently sold were built 1983–1986; 9 of 9 report an HOA (median $475/mo); none of the 6 geocoded homes sit in a FEMA special flood hazard zone (median elevation 11 ft). At the median price and Broward County's FY2025-26 rate of 19.84 mills, annual property tax runs about $3,570 ($2,740 with the full homestead exemption).

BeachesMLS sales records identify 35 homes in Cypress Trace Condo that have changed hands since 2008, built between 1982 and 1986 (median 1985), with a median living area of about 800 sq ft and a typical 2-bedroom, 2-bath layout; 100% are condominiums. Source: BeachesMLS closed-sale history compiled by Momentum Research; counts reflect homes with a recorded MLS sale, not every home in the community.

What the market posture means now
Four closings in recent months at a 37-day median time-to-contract describe a condo community where transactions happen, but not in volume and not quickly. The $215 per square foot sits firmly in the value tier for Broward County condos—well below coastal premium, well below newer construction with wrapped amenities. What you see in the listing photos is what you get, and condition matters enormously at this price. Walk every unit hard; deferred maintenance, aging HVAC, and tired interiors are common, and the delta between a turn-key unit and one needing work is not reflected in list price alone.
The absence of identified community amenities is not an oversight—it's the profile. No pool complex, no fitness center, no gated entry with a staffed gate. You're buying a roof, four walls, a Coral Springs ZIP code, and whatever the HOA maintains in common areas. That simplicity keeps dues manageable and attracts cash buyers, first-timers stretching to ownership, and investors penciling rent-versus-carry math. If your must-have list includes resort features or even basic recreational infrastructure, Cypress Trace will disappoint. If your priority is price and proximity to work, schools, or retail corridors without the carrying cost of a house, it delivers exactly that.
Coral Springs itself is mature, landlocked, and stable—highway access to Fort Lauderdale, Fort Lauderdale International, and employment centers is efficient; retail and services are embedded. For a condo buyer, the trade is clear: you sacrifice space, privacy, and amenity for affordability and location. The current pace—not frenzied, not stagnant—gives buyers negotiating room if they come prepared with inspection leverage and realistic expectations about what $172K buys in 2026 Broward County.

HOA, CDD & Fees
- HOA dues reported around $475/month (about $5,700/yr) · median of 29 MLS listings, most billed monthly
- Any club/amenity membership is billed separately
Listings in this community report association dues of about $475 per month ($5,700 a year) — the median AssociationFee across 29 MLS records, normalised to a monthly figure; most are billed monthly. Dues change with budgets and can differ by section or product type; confirm the current figure with the association before you offer. Source: MLS listing records, 2026-09.
Confirm the current HOA dues, exactly what they cover, and any CDD bond or special assessment for a specific address before you offer.
